Rakeback Promotions

Online poker rakeback promotions add even more value to users beyond just receiving their weekly rakeback payments. Players have an opportunity to win even more money through Rake Races and Free Rolls.

Rake Races are free promotions with Rakeback players competing against each other for large multi-thousand dollar prize pools by racing to generate a certain amount of rake first or generating the most rake in a time period like a calendar month.

Rake Free Rolls are freeroll tournaments awarded to Rakeback Wiki users that offer an opportunity for many players to win hundreds of dollars.

Rakeback Calculator

The rakeback calculator can figure out the approximate amount of rakeback you will earn by securing the online poker's top rakeback percentages.

The calculator figures out how much rakeback you earn based on the amount of rake you contribute. The rakeback calculator takes into account which method is used: Dealt vs. Contributed. The calculator figures the rakeback method, rakeback percentage, the number of hands you play and the table stakes.

Online Poker Rakeback

Poker rooms charge rake for running the games but they also want to attract players so they offer rakeback to players. First understand why poker rooms charge rake. Rake is taken by the poker room dealer on every single hand that is played at a ring (cash) game. The Rake is the revenue source for the online poker room and helps pays for operations, software development, marketing, and player promotions. The poker room only takes a small percentage out of each hand. The maximum amount of rake in a single hand is capped at a few dollars. From rake to rakeback the game is to attract players so the poker room offers to share some of the revenue a player generates through their rake with the players. The best rakeback offers return a high percentage from the poker room. This money returned back to the player is what Rakeback is all about.
